Low Voltage Technician

Overview

  Job Summary

We are immediately hiring for entry-level and experienced wireless technicians for our DAS team to perform installs across the United States. If you are detail oriented and eager to learn a trade in a booming industry don’t shy away, we offer on the job training to set you up for success.  This poisition will also require travel at 100% via plane and car.

What Will You Do

What You Will Do

  • DAS installation in both carrier and public safety spaces
  • Understand different OEM and connection types
  • Troubleshooting
  • Line sweeping and PIM testing
  • Fusion Splicing and Fiber testing
  • OSHA 10, CPR, First Aid is a plus
  • EMT installation

What You Will Need

What You Will Need

  • Knowledge of Telecommunications Industry desired but NOT required
  • Cabling or construction experience a plus
  • Willingness to travel 100%
  • Comfortable in self-directed environment
  • Strong character and direct and honest communication
  • Valid Driver's License

 

Expected compensation includes $20 to $30 an hour and benefits including medical, vision, and dental benefits, and 401k retirement plan available for eligible employees. Compensation offered may vary depending on factors such as an individual’s education, training, experience, skills, geographic location, seniority, merit, and other factors that are job related and consistent with business need.
